LOCATIONLeeds, UTDESCRIPTIONTBDHISTORYMosiah L. Hancock came to Leeds and built this house in 1886. He planted orchards and vineyards.After a few years, he sold the home to David McMullin and moved away. The home has since been modernized the a great extent. Both the outside and inside were altered. The home is currently owned by Ruth Wiley. BIOGRAPHYMosiah L.
